Abstract

In this paper, an analytical method for predicting the rotor overhang (OH) effect is presented using two types of conformal mappings (CMs), which are the r - θ and zr plane CMs. First, the no-load air-gap flux density (AFD) of a slotted air gap without OH is determined using the r θ plane CM. Second, the complex relative air-gap permeance (CRAP) in the zr plane is obtained by the zr plane CM. This helps in taking the OH effect into account. Finally, the no-load AFD of the slotted and OH air gaps in cylindrical coordinates is derived from the no-load AFD in the r θ plane with CRAP along the z-axis. The accuracy of the presented method is verified by comparing the results of no-load analysis with those of 3-D finite-element analysis.
